Jared Diamond argues that agriculture was catastrophe, not progress
Hunter-gatherers had diverse diets, ample leisure time, fit bodies, deep connection with nature, and superb survival skills - like free wild animals compared to farm animals.
- Hunter-gatherers thrived for 99% of human existence
- Agriculture appeared only in the final minutes of our evolutionary “day”
- People adopted agriculture not by choice but necessity to feed growing populations
- Farming supported more people (100x density) but with poorer quality of life
- Agricultural societies outbred and conquered hunter-gatherers
-
“Might makes right” - 100 malnourished farmers could defeat one healthy hunter
- Hunter-gatherers ate diverse foods (75+ wild plants for Bushmen)
- Farmers relied on few starchy crops lacking essential nutrients
- Life expectancy dropped from 26 to 19 years
- No stored food meant no elite class could exist before farming
- Agriculture enabled elite classes
- Class and gender divisions appeared
- Crowded settlements enabled epidemics like plague
